Inflow / Infiltration: Results Inflow Results Summary
Table 10 summarizes the peak measured I/I flows and inflow analysis results for Storm Event 1, which elicited the highest peak I/I response (refer to the I/I Methods section for more information on inflow analysis methods and ranking procedures). Basins that ranked 1, 2 or 3 in a category are color coded red.

A Ranking of 1 represents most inflow after normalization. B The number in parenthesis shows the ranking within the individual Category.
The following inflow analysis results are noted: Basins 3, 4, 7/8 and 9 ranked highest for normalized inflow contribution. ♦ If isolated, Basin 7 ranks highly within the Basin 7/8 basin and highly within the collection system.
Figure 22 shows bar graph summaries of the inflow analysis. Figure 23 shows a temperature map summary of the inflow analysis results per basin.
